jjdf.net
当前位置:首页 >> python zipFilE >>

python zipFilE

用 PyZipFile 方法很简陋。 是把 zip压缩包里面的文件,除了要删除的文件以外,逐个读取出来,保存到新文件中。最后用新文件覆盖旧文件。 1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 # coding=utf-8 import zipfile import your_delet_file="你...

import StringIO import zipfile filehandle = open("D:/ABC.zip", 'rb') zfile = zipfile.ZipFile(filehandle) data = StringIO.StringIO(zfile.read(zfile .namelist()[0])) reader = csv.reader(data) 在zipfile文档中看了ZipFile对象的read...

Python自带模块zipfile可以完成zip压缩文件的读写,而且使用非常方便,下面就来演示一下Python读写zip文件: Python读zip文件 下面的代码给出了用Python读取zip文件,打印出压缩文件里面所有的文件,并读取压缩文件中的第一个文件。 import zipf...

1、说明 python使用zipfile模块来压缩和解压zip文件 2、代码 import os,os.pathimport zipfiledef zip_dir(dirname,zipfilename): filelist = [] if os.path.isfile(dirname): filelist.append(dirname) else : for root, dirs, files in os.wal...

一、读取zip文件 首先,通过zipfile模块打开指定zip文件,如: zpfd = zipfile.ZipFile(path, mode='r') 对于zipfile,其标志与open所用的打开文件标志有所不同,不能识别 'rb'。 然后,读取zip文件中的内容,zipfile对象提供一个read(name)的方...

- 如果操作系统为 Windows 7 请先 "以管理员身份运行" cmd.exe cmd.exe 在 C:\Windows\System32 文件夹下。 #! /usr/bin/python#coding: utf-8import osimport sysimport zipfilepath = 'e:\\pythonWorkSpace\\practice'zipfilename = 'e:\\vers...

>>> import zipfile>>> _zipfile = zipfile.ZipFile(r'C:/Python27/test.zip', 'w', zipfile.ZIP_DEFLATED)>>> _zipfile.write(r'C:/Python27/test')>>> _zipfile.setpassword('nimei')>>> _zipfile.close()

import os,os.pathimport zipfiledef zip_dir(dirname,zipfilename): filelist = [] if os.path.isfile(dirname): filelist.append(dirname) else : for root, dirs, files in os.walk(dirname): for name in files: filelist.append(os.path.jo...

代码中会生成一条系统命令行的指令,然后通过os.system在命令行中执行。 代码中生成的命令是"zip -qr 'xxx' xxx" 需要使用zip.exe程序,必须确保电脑中有安装

def haszipfile(targetDir): for file in os.listdir(targetDir): targetFile = os.path.join(targetDir, file) if os.path.isfile(targetFile) and targetFile[-4:].lower == '.zip': return True return False用这个函数就可以

网站首页 | 网站地图
All rights reserved Powered by www.jjdf.net
copyright ©right 2010-2021。
内容来自网络,如有侵犯请联系客服。zhit325@qq.com